My Project
2021 has started and as we prepare for more virtual learning, the goal is to educate and create memorable moments in ways we never have before. I would love to have a class set of an elementary student friendly Ruth Bader Ginsburg biography given how recently our nation was reminded of her achievements.
The plan is to read the book like a typical read aloud while students follow along with their own copy as we celebrate and learn about amazing women during Women's History Month.
We will then continue our learning as we incorporate writing standards to write about RBG and other outstanding women in history.
